3. How can users maintain EP250 fabric core rubber conveyor belts for optimal performance?
Proper maintenance is crucial for maximizing the performance and durability of EP250 fabric core rubber conveyor belts. Here are some maintenance tips:
- Regular Inspections: Check for signs of wear and tear regularly to preemptively address potential issues.
- Proper Tensioning: Ensure that the belts are installed with the correct tension to avoid slippage and ensure efficient operation.
- Cleanliness: Keep the belts free from debris and excess materials that could cause damage or operational difficulties.
4. Are there any limitations to EP250 fabric core rubber conveyor belts?
While EP250 fabric core rubber conveyor belts offer many benefits, there are some limitations to consider:
- Temperature Constraints: Extreme temperatures can affect the material integrity and performance.
- Weight Limitations: Although these belts are designed for heavy loads, exceeding their rated capacity can lead to premature wear.
- Environmental Conditions: Certain environments, such as those with high exposure to chemicals, may require specialized belt materials.
